☀️ Summer 2025 Release ☀️​

Embrace is thrilled to announce a series of powerful enhancements, designed to streamline workflows and elevate customer support capabilities. 

This release is centered around three key themes: Integration and Centralization, Enhanced Content Creation and Management, and Improved User Feedback and Workflow Efficiency.

🧩 Integration and Centralization

One of the standout features of this release is the enhanced integration capabilities. Embrace now seamlessly integrates with platforms like Zendesk, Jira, Gong, Drift, and Slack, allowing for the ingestion of tickets, conversation transcripts, and channels directly into Embrace Insights. This centralization of data enables customers to manage and analyze interactions across multiple channels more efficiently, providing a holistic view of customer support activities. Additionally, the availability of Embrace for Jira and Microsoft Teams in their respective marketplaces further embeds AI-driven insights and responses directly within these environments, enhancing ticketing and collaboration workflows.

✨ Enhanced Content Creation and Management

Content creation and management have been significantly improved in this release. Users can now generate content directly from any conversation within Insights, transforming interactions into knowledge base articles or other content types. This feature addresses knowledge gaps and ensures that teams have access to up-to-date information. The Embrace API has also been enhanced to support more granular permissions, Websockets for streaming responses, GraphQL, and image/file support in response sources. New endpoints for managing collections and documents provide greater functionality and flexibility, making content management more robust and efficient.

💬 Improved User Feedback and Workflow Efficiency

User feedback mechanisms and workflow efficiency have seen substantial upgrades. Users can now provide detailed feedback on responses via a “Provide Feedback” button and add comments when giving a thumbs down. This granular feedback helps improve response accuracy and quality by flagging issues for review by Creators and Admins. Additionally, feedback and thumbs down actions now create tasks assigned to Creators and Admins, accessible via a new “Needs Attention” section in the Workspace. This workflow ensures that critical feedback is promptly addressed, maintaining high standards of support quality. The updated “Flexible” setting for Embrace Agents leverages the underlying model’s training data without requiring a collection, enhancing the flexibility and reliability of support operations.

Insights on Tickets, Transcripts and Conversations from Key Systems

What it does: Embrace.ai now integrates with Zendesk, Jira, Gong, Drift, and Slack to ingest tickets, conversation transcripts, and channels directly into Embrace Insights.

Why it matters: This integration allows customers to centralize and filter insights from multiple platforms, making it easier to manage and analyze customer interactions across different channels.

Create Content Directly from Insights

What it does: Users can now generate content directly from any conversation within Insights.

Why it matters: This feature helps fill knowledge gaps by allowing customers to convert conversations into knowledge base articles or other content types, streamlining content creation and ensuring teams have access to up-to-date information.

Enhanced Response Rewriting

What it does: Embrace.ai now offers quick commands to rewrite responses, such as shortening, lengthening, changing tone, or translating.

Why it matters: This functionality saves time and ensures that responses are tailored to meet specific needs, improving communication efficiency and effectiveness.

Updated Knowledge Constraints for Agents

What it does: The “Flexible” setting for Embrace Agents has been updated to leverage the underlying model’s training data without requiring a collection.

Why it matters: This ensures that agents can provide responses even when specific sources are not available, enhancing the flexibility and reliability of support operations.

API and Content Management Enhancements

What it does: Embrace API now supports more granular permissions, Websockets for streaming responses, GraphQL, and image/file support in response sources. New endpoints for managing collections and documents have also been added.

Why it matters: These enhancements provide greater functionality and flexibility, allowing for more robust integration and content management capabilities.

Update to OpenAI 4.1 for Inference Generation

What it does: All new agents now use OpenAI’s 4.1 model for generating responses.

Why it matters: This update enhances the performance, quality, and cost-effectiveness of AI-generated responses, ensuring that support teams have access to the best possible tools.
